What Does Hepa Merz Contain? Composition and Active Components

Hepa-Merz consists of the following ingredients:

Hepa-Merz Syrup

Each 5 ml contains:

  • L-Ornithine L-Aspartate......300.0mg
  • Nicotinamide.............USP....24.0mg
  • Riboflavin Sodium Phosphate....0.76mg

Hepa-Merz Infusion Concentrate

10 ml ampoule contains:

  • L-Ornithine L-Aspartate.......5g

Hepa-Merz Granules

Each sachet contains:

  • L-Ornithine L-Aspartate......3g

How Hepa Merz Acts Inside the Body?

Hepa-Merz syrup helps improve the health of liver cells and removes harmful substances from the body, especially Ammonia.

One of the main functions of the liver is to detoxify ammonia and remove it from the body.

After administration it quickly breaks down into L-Ornithine and L-Aspartate.

L-Ornithine being a substrate of urea cycle, converts toxic ammonia into non-toxic urea which is eliminated by the kidneys.

When ammonia levels are reduced, the liver has to work less and liver can function more efficiently.

High ammonia levels can affect the brain and may lead to symptoms such as tiredness, confusion, or even unconsciousness, a condition known as hepatic encephalopathy. Lowering ammonia reduces this risk.

When toxic substances in the blood are decreased, the liver can better perform its other functions, such as metabolism of carbohydrates, proteins, and fats and the production of bile salts.

What are the Indications of Hepa Merz?

Hepa-Merz is commonly prescribed by doctors for the treatment of various liver-related conditions so that the liver can perform its functions properly. In addition, it is also prescribed with hepatotoxic drugs (e.g Methotrexate, Rifampicin, Ethambutol & Pyrazinamide) to reduce their adverse effects on the liver.

  • Acute Hepatitis
  • Chronic Hepatitis
  • Liver impairment
  • Hepatic encephalopathy
  • Liver cirrhosis and chronic liver disease
  • Elevated liver enzymes
  • Fatty Liver
  • Adjuvant therapy with all hepatotoxic drugs

What Is the Recommended Dose of Hepa Merz?

The recommended safe dose is:

Age Group Recommended Dose
Adults Two tablespoon full or 30ml twice a day.
Children One teaspoon full or 5ml twice a day.

It’s always best to take Hepa-Merz only after consulting with your doctor. The exact dose depends on your condition and how severe the disease is.

What Are the Possible Side Effects of Hepa Merz Syrup?

The following side effects can occur with the use of Hepa Merz:

1. Gastrointestinal effects

  • Nausea
  • Vomiting
  • Abdominal discomfort
  • Severe abdominal pain
  • Flatulence (gas formation)
  • Constipation

2. Allergic & skin reactions

  • Skin rashes
  • Urticaria (hives)
  • Allergic reactions
  • Facial swelling
  • Swelling of lips and tongue

3. Neurological effects

  • Headache
  • Dizziness
  • Blurred vision

4. General body reactions

  • Flushing (redness or warmth of face)
  • Severe pain in hands and feet

5. Laboratory / metabolic changes

  • Increased liver function tests (LFTs)

6. Other effects

  • Changes in urine color
  • Vaginitis

What Are the Precautions and Warnings for Hepa Merz?

In patients with severe renal insufficiency, blood urea and serum creatinine levels should be monitored regularly. A serum creatinine level greater than 3 mg/dL is generally considered a reference threshold requiring special attention.
